If you're not familiar with the Growing in Unity concept, each fall Unity posts (on Facebook) that it's time to put your name in the hat, so to speak, and then they randomly choose 52 people who will post a card using Unity stamps each day (Monday-Friday) on their specific week of the year. And at the end of the week two people will be chosen randomly to receive a prize from Unity Stamp Co.

Stamp Set: Unity Snugglebuck stamped with Hero Arts Intense Black Ink and colored with Copic and Olo Markers

Papers: Accent Opaque 120# White and SU Cucumber Crush and Real Red CS and a piece of glitter paper from my scrap file

Dies: Honey Bee Sweet Stack Rectangles, MFT Stitched Rectangles, and Stamp Market Quick Strips

Embellishments: Amazon Nail Art Rhinestones
